WASHINGTON - The Georgetown University women's tennis team was defeated by Long Beach State by a score of 6-1 on Wednesday. With the loss, the Hoyas fall to 6-2 on the season while Long Beach State improves to 7-2.
Sarah Swift (Vail, Colo./Saint Edward's School) picked up the lone victory for the Blue & Gray at No. 3 singles, 1-6, 6-1, 6-3.
The 49ers led from the beginning after winning the doubles point. They then went on to win five of six matches during singles.
Georgetown returns to the court on Tuesday, March 7 when it travels to Los Angeles, Calif., for a 2 p.m. ET match against Utah State.
